Alberch's Salamander vs Mountain Coati

Bolitoglossa alberchi compared with Nasua olivacea

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Alberch's Salamander Mountain Coati
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Amphibia (Amphibians)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Caudata (Caudata) Carnivora (Carnivorans)
Family Plethodontidae Procyonidae (Raccoons)
Genus Bolitoglossa Nasua
Species Bolitoglossa alberchi Nasua olivacea

Evolutionary Relationship

Alberch's Salamander and Mountain Coati share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
